The Role of Leisure as a Mechanism for Coping with Stress in Masters-Level Degree Graduate Students at the University of Brunei Darussalam
Liyana Muslim

Abstract: The quantitative study assessed the stress levels among masters graduate students at the University Brunei Darussalam. The random sample consisted of 122 students in four different faculties. The study found out that students were stressed but that feeling of burnout was at a moderate level. The findings are important as a reference to formulating strategic interventions to help students in coping with and reducing stress. Further, research is required to obtain additional insights and solutions to the problem.
